Dancing Marna is a single instrumental piece composed of different episodes, featuring a collaboration between My Dear Killer (at acoustic guitar and tapes) and the debut of The Cricket on The Radio (at DIY-electronic, tapes and sampling). It is inspired and represents a sort of tribute, as much as a farewell, to “La Marna” an historical get-together location in the lakes’ land (pictured) which interest, especially for the younger, and business faded abruptly in the early 90s. The building itself, facing the river and the lake, is now to be demolished. The piece try to render, in a metaphorical and transfigured fashion, the feeling of fading fortune and goofy attempt at revamping the venue with improbable fashionable-dance programs. That said, the members of the bands step foot just once in the place but, ironically enough, that was the occasion when they first met. Long live La Marna.

My Dear Killer Milano, Italy

My Dear Killer was born in the middle of the nineties as project aimed at collecting minimalist song-writing, stratified on a mesh of noise, ambient and field recordings.
